Versionista

Versionista

Versionista is a software for tracking website changes over time. It monitors websites regularly and stores snapshots, allowing users to see a visual history of changes.

UpdateWatcher

UpdateWatcher

UpdateWatcher is a free, open-source software program that monitors your computer for available software updates. It scans for updates to Windows, drivers, browsers, and other common applications, then notifies you when updates are available so you can keep your software up-to-date and secure.
